What to expect from professional guidance
When you start working with a practitioner, you typically undergo an initial assessment to identify presenting concerns, history, and goals. From there, a plan is tailored to address anxiety, relationships, mood, or life transitions. Sessions usually focus on building coping strategies, exploring patterns, and developing practical steps. You are encouraged to share what has helped in the past and what has not, so the approach can be adjusted to feel manageable and relevant to daily life. The process is collaborative and respectful of your pace.
Choosing the right fit for you
Finding the right match matters for engagement and outcomes. Consider the therapist’s approach, such as person centred, psychodynamic, or cognitive behavioural frameworks, and how these align with your preferences. It can help to inquire about session frequency, confidentiality boundaries, fees, and any staggered payment options. Many practitioners offer an initial consultation, which can provide a sense of style, warmth, and whether you feel comfortable sharing. Trust and rapport often grow from consistent, non-judgemental listening.

Practical steps to begin today
To make progress, you can start by identifying a problem you want to address and setting a realistic goal for the next four weeks. Compile a brief personal history, list current stressors, and note any medications or health considerations.
